精华内容
下载资源
问答
  • angular.js

    2017-11-05 16:17:24
    angular.js angular.js angular.js angular.js angular.js
  • Node.js Angular.js Vue.js视频教程合集
  • angles, Chart.js的angular.js 包装器 Angles.jsChart.js 库的angular.js 包装器。Chart.js 文档插件对 ChartJS ( 测试版)的新更新允许与图( 工具提示和 png/jpg导出图) 交互ChartJS基本用法使用时,请确保在
  • 在线引入angular.js <script src="http://code.angularjs.org/1.2.25/angular.min.js"></script> <script src="https://cdn.staticfile.org/angular.js/1.4.6/angular.min.js"></script> &...

    在线引入angular.js

    <script src="https://cdn.staticfile.org/angular.js/1.4.6/angular.min.js"></script>
    <script src="https://cdn.bootcss.com/angular.js/1.7.0/angular.min.js"></script>
    
    

    在线引入jquery.js

    //Staticfile CDN:
    <script src="https://cdn.staticfile.org/jquery/1.10.2/jquery.min.js"></script>
    //百度 CDN:
    <script src="https://apps.bdimg.com/libs/jquery/2.1.4/jquery.min.js"></script>
    

    在线引入 angular-route.js

    <script src="https://cdn.bootcss.com/angular.js/1.7.0/angular-route.min.js"></script>
    

    在线引入 moment.js

    <script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.24.0/moment.min.js"></script>
    

    在线引入 handsontable三件套:

    <link rel="stylesheet" type="text/css" href="https://cdn.jsdelivr.net/npm/handsontable@latest/dist/handsontable.full.min.css">
    <link rel="stylesheet" type="text/css" href="https://handsontable.com/static/css/main.css">
    <script src="https://cdn.jsdelivr.net/npm/handsontable@latest/dist/handsontable.full.min.js"></script>
    
    展开全文
  • vue.js react.js angular.js 三者的比较 转载于:https://www.cnblogs.com/knuzy/p/9119328.html

    vue.js react.js angular.js 三者的比较

    转载于:https://www.cnblogs.com/knuzy/p/9119328.html

    展开全文
  • sample-angular-node, 使用 angular.js 和 node.js的示例应用程序呈现 tweet 使用 Angular & node 呈现 tweet使用 angular.js 。node.js 和 Twitter API的示例应用程序。安装和运行安装 node.js 。克隆 GitHub repo:...
  • vue.js 与angular.js以及react.js 的区别

    千次阅读 2018-05-26 12:44:33
    Angular.js的区别 相同: 都支持指令:内置指令和自定义指令。 都支持过滤器:内置过滤器和自定义过滤器 都支持双向数据绑定。 都不支持低端浏览器。 不同点: 1、Angular.js的学习成本高,比如增加了...

    与Angular.js的区别
    相同:
    都支持指令:内置指令和自定义指令。
    都支持过滤器:内置过滤器和自定义过滤器
    都支持双向数据绑定。
    都不支持低端浏览器。
    不同点:
    1、Angular.js的学习成本高,比如增加了Dependency Injection特性,而Vue.js本身提供的API都比较简单、直观。
    2、在性能上,Angular.js依赖对数据做脏检查,所以watcher越多越慢。
    3、Vue.js使用基于依赖追踪的观察并且使用异步队列更新。所有的数据都是独立出发的。
    对于庞大的应用来说,这个优化差异还是比较明显的。

    与React的区别
    相同点:
    1、React采用特别的JSX语法,Vue.js在组件开发中推崇编写.vue特殊文件格式,对文件内容都有一些约定,两者都需要编译后使用。
    2、中心思想相同:一切都是组件,组件实例之间可以嵌套。
    3、都提供合理的钩子函数,可以让开发者定制化地去处理需求。
    4、都不内置列数AJAX,Route等功能到核心包,而是以插件的方式加载。
    5、在组件开发中都支持mixins的特性。
    不同点:
    React 依赖Virtual DOM,而Vue.js使用的是DOM模板。React采用的Virtual DOM会对渲染出来的结果做脏检查。
    Vue.js在模板中提供了指令,过滤器等,可以非常方便,快捷地操作Virtual DOM。

    展开全文
  • 本文主要介绍的是angular.js+node.js实现下载图片处理,下载有两种方式,下面话不多说,来看看详细的介绍吧。 第一种: 不指定完整路径,然后发送get给server让server自己去拼接路径,然后用express的res.download来...
  • angular-projetos:Destinado存储库和框架Angular.js的使用。 (API com Node.js)
  • 现在client-side javascript MV*(MVVM, MVC等) framework实作產量丰富,Backbone.js, Spine.js, Angular.js, Ember,js, Knockout.js, Batman.js, Javascript MVC, SproutCore.js, Cappuccino.js 好像每个高手都要...
    现在client-side javascript MV*(MVVM, MVC等) framework实作產量丰富,Backbone.js, Spine.js, Angular.js, Ember,js, Knockout.js, Batman.js, Javascript MVC, SproutCore.js, Cappuccino.js 好像每个高手都要发明一套才行,不过其实各框架的目的不尽相同,其中我比较感兴趣的是 Backbone.js 和 Knockout.js  还有强大的 Angular.js 和
      Ember.js ,大家在玩的时候可以比较一下他们的todo list是怎麼做的,todo list范例已经是新框架诞生时要遵守的"行规"了。 
    Backbone.js 
    Backbone.js 大家绝对都听过,有广大的社群支持者,文件和教学很完整,使用他第一次让我可以把javascript event整理成清楚好维护的方式。虽然我比较常独立栽种程式码,但是我相信一个网页前端团队合作用Backbone.js会是很轻鬆的,module的切割加上他几乎没有改变html原有的写作方式,不会吓跑负责html和css的伙伴或任何人,可以有乾净的工作区分。 
    Backbone.js在功能上可以说是提供了比较...基础的功能协助,其实可以说什麼都没做吧...,相较於在使用其他框架时,会面临需要思考如何把强大的功能"降级",这很痛苦,Backbone.js让我可以build from scratch,这往往更容易完成我想要的功能也更容易除错,也很容易改造一些原始运作,但是我有时候发现程式码变得非常庞大,而且事必躬亲,事情似乎被复杂化了,我常想这是必要的代价吗?  使用到后来发现我爱的其实是Underscore.js吧,Underscore.js程式码的品质很好。 
    其他Backbone.js相对比较好的地方像是collection的概念,还有整个框架档案很小,缺点(特点)就是没有data-binding,有人试图帮他做了一个,最后效能太差收掉了。 
    补充一下基於Backbone.js的两个成熟框架, Marionettejs 和 Chaplin 。由於Backbone几乎只满足了前端框架的最基本需求,这两个框架则解决实际的使用上的问题,像是清除event-listener(lifecycle),还有更好的应用架构支援和Controller,而不是只有单纯的Router独挑大梁,以及有更完整的View继承和预设render方式,和整合AMD支援等等。 
    Angular.js 
    Angular.js 和Ember.js让我第一次发现原来View和Model可以做binding,而且是透过非常简单的方式,简直美好,虽然Knockout.js也有data binding,但是就是没有Angular.js用起来直觉。 
    Angular.js提供的template样版也是在我用过的javascript MV*当中最喜欢的,用起来有点像是Jinja2的感觉。 
    Angular.js还提供简单的方式让你自己做directive,可以想像在UI当中加入一个小东西就能完成常用的功能。 
    Angular.js的routing也非常简单易懂,但是太过简单以至於只能用作者希望的方式来用,加上他本身用singleton模式,只能有一个app instance,让我无法在一个route中同时作出复杂的动作,或是更新多个View,目前无法符合我的需求(更新:后来我透过directives完成了,directives是一个能够让你做出类似网页widget的强大功能),不过作者说不适合在1.0时释出太复杂的东西,所以我们就持续关注吧。 
    令人惊讶的是,Angular.js自带一组强大的end to end testing工具,而且非常的简单好懂。 
    另外Angular.js和Ember,js, Knockout.js同样潜在的缺点(特点)是,有些人可能不希望程式的逻辑跑进html中,但是我认為简单繁琐的逻辑应该允许放在最合适的地方,进一步了解可以看一下 Angular.js作者在Quora上的见解 ,这点就见仁见智。 
    整体而言我对Angular.js的未来非常看好,现在在Google的CDN上也可以取得了,可见Google对他的重视,预计九月初会释出1.2版。 
    Ember.js 
    一样是后起之秀, Ember.js 是从SproutCore.js出来又从Amber.js改头换面成了Ember.js。这是和我初始想法最接近的Javascript client-side framework,写起来很有感觉,有时候写程式真的不需要选什麼大家都在用还是评价最高的东西,选一个和自己头脑思考方式最接近的就是最好的,这点也是因人而异的。 
    Ember.js的Model是我最喜欢的方式,Backbone.js相对显得囉嗦和贫乏,Model中的computed property可以选择连动的属性,one-way or two-way binding可以自由搭配,他使用的Handlebars.js template比Underscore.js和Mustache.js提供的都要更好用,我建议Backbone.js使用者也可以看看Handlebars.js,他在功能和简单两边取得了平衡,算是非常不错的javascript template引擎。 
    虽然我举双手赞成以后template尽量都移到client-side来做,但是我必须说,现在所有的client-side template功能和server-side经年累月琢磨出来的template都还比不上,其实Model和Controller也是,还有很多可以加强的功能,因為还要考虑client装置的能力和网路环境的限制,不能像server端的东西包山包海。至少现在Angular.js和Ember.js看起来是站在巨人的肩膀上。Ember.js在attribute binding功能上更胜一筹,Angular.js目前的1.0版则较為简单易用。 
    Ember.js还有一个非常特别的地方是Finite State Machine Routing,他原本一直没有提供routing功能,后来才透过他的State实做了routing,目前官网还没有很好的文件。和其他框架都不同的是,他的routing是可以和location脱鉤的finite state machine,但是如果你希望,他也可以在改变state时自动帮你更新location,非常强大,我只能说Ember.js野心太大,希望不要搞砸,可以看一下原本帮Ember.js写RouteManager外掛的作者的 这篇 来了解中间的不同,State Machine的设计概念我是支持的,软体流程可以做的比较清楚,但是目前整体routing语法太冗长、赘字太多这点有待改进,View裡面的outlet的局限性也是我用起来觉得不顺手的地方,算是个缺点吧。 
    另外Ember.js最大的缺点就是文件不齐全或没跟上最新版,学习时间比其他框架要长一点。 
    Knockout.js 
    Knockout.js  很久以前就被facebook推荐做為mobile web前端的框架,我觉得Knockout.js算是比较成熟的MVVM框架,他不试着包山包海,他迷人之处就是他专心做好data-binding,然后在这之上搞好template,因為他很专一和成熟所以他有很多细心的地方,像是你可以在data-binding的过程中很容易的界接jquery的aniamtion,很多其他框架就只是帮你即时做binding而,还有如何从jquery中调用Knockout.js的value和context, Knockout.js 给使用者很大的自由,甚至他还想到怎样做可以更方便的把UI上资料同步远在server的资料库(for Rails),另外在template上也有许多巧思可以体会到他设想周到。 
    Knockout.js的缺点就是我不喜欢他的语法,虽然自己进去改一些东西可能也能解决,但这会让我觉得我和作者的灵魂不够接近,这是很严重的问题,而且他太成熟了,不是一个追逐最新潮流的码农可以拿出来炫耀的工具,这也是很严重的问题,哈。 
    由於Knockout.js 没有routing功能(有routing功能的框架通常官网也会直接展示),我们可以使用Crossroads.js, Director.js或是Sammy.js,叁个都很不错,Director.js是Server和Client兼具, Sammy.js 是我一直在关注的工具,他一样专注在一件事情上,我很喜欢他的语法,用起来有jquery和server-side routing结合的感觉,不像很多框架在语法上都喜欢自成一格,模仿jQuery语法相当明智,而且现在也有html5 history support了,可以和Knockout.js结合的很好。 
    展开全文
  • Angular.js是Google开发的前端技术框架,最近一直在学习Angular.js,通过对angular.js的简单理解后发现,angular.js通过一些简单的指令即可实现对DOM元素的操作,其特色为双向数据绑定,下面这篇文章给大家详细介绍...
  • React,Angular,Vue, 这三个框架社区里讨论的时间可不短了,但对于一个小白来说,准备上手这三款框架,究竟从哪一个开始学习最佳,需要分析一波~首先从Angular.js说起,Angular.js目前指1.6版本之前的老Angular版本...
  • Require.js、Angular.js整合

    千次阅读 2015-06-14 22:07:16
    require.js、angular.js整合
  • ANGULAR.JS:NG-SELECTANDNG-OPTIONS PS:其实看英文文档比看中文文档更容易理解,前提是你的英语基础还可以。英文文档对于知识点讲述简明扼要,通俗易懂,而有些中文文档读起来特别费力,基础差、底子薄的有可能一会...
  • Vue.js和angular.js区别

    2017-08-22 10:12:00
    Vue.js:易学 简单  指令以v.xxx ...  个人维护项目  适用于移动端  应用超越了angular ...angular.js:上手难  指令以ng.xxxx  所有属性挂在$scope身上  angular是谷歌维护的 适用于PC端 ...
  • 在近几年比较火的框架中有vue.js和angular.js,其中vue.js和angular.js的数据展示大致相同,在此放在一起比较,方便大家记忆 1.angular展示一条基本数据: var app=angular.module('app',[]); app.controller('xxx',...
  • angular.js-1.6.9

    2018-07-30 14:16:17
    angular.js由谷歌开发简化了前端开发,实现数据双向绑定支持MVC模式。
  • angular.js-master.zip

    2014-10-26 15:22:56
    angular.js-master.zip
  • 在时间属性上慎用Angular.js1.4的“angular.merge”函数原文:Pay Attention to “angular.merge” in 1.4 on Date Properties今天我将应用从Angular.js1.3.9升级到1.4的时候,发现了一些Bug。在经过一翻研究后,...
  • 为您提供Angular.js Web页面框架下载,Angular JS(Angular.JS)是一组用来开发Web页面的框架、模板以及数据绑定和丰富UI组件。它支持整个开发进程,提供Web应用的架构,无需进行手工DOM操作。AngularJS很小,只有60K...
  • angular.js-1.3.0

    2015-03-24 12:53:05
    angular.js-1.3.0-beta.16.zip
  • 比較Backbone.js, Angular.js, Ember.js, Knockout.js 心得 還記得第一次寫網站的時候,我無意間寫成了 SPA(single page application),當時還沒有SPA這個詞,後來因為廣告主需要不同 url location 頁面的廣...
  • Angular.js与Vue.js是非常有渊源的两款前端框架,据Vue.js的官方网站描述,在其早期开发时,灵感来源就是Angular.js。而在很多方面,Vue.js也正像是中国的那句古话,“青出于蓝而胜于蓝”。今天,K就从下面几个方面...
  • 通过选择合适的JavaScript框架来更好适配你的...JavaScript框架,比如Angular.js,Ember.js,或者React.js,能提供很好的代码框架,并且保持代码的组织性,从而使得你的app更具灵活性与可扩展性,开发过程更加容易。
  • I'm a newbie to Angular.js and trying to understand how it's different from Backbone.js... We used

空空如也

空空如也

1 2 3 4 5 ... 20
收藏数 32,792
精华内容 13,116
关键字:

angular.js